  • Question about double

    hi everyone.
    double i = 2.0;
    double j = 1.1;          
    double result = i - j;
    System.out.println("i - j = " + result);Regarding upside code, the result was expressed 0.8999999999999.
    But I think that the result is 0.9.
    Could you explain about this?

    Search these forums and you will find this topic discussed and answered many times.
    Read this: http://docs.sun.com/source/806-3568/ncg_goldberg.html
    Floating point is stored as a binary floating point number and, just as not all numbers can be expressed exactly in decimal (1/3 for example), not all numbers can be expressed in binary exactly.

  • Follow-up on question about copying 10.4

    I only got one reply to my question about how to copy OS 10.4 from one internal drive to another and unfortunately, the response was cut short. Something about if I had another computer with Firewire, using it and that's as far as the response went. Yes, I have a  laptop and have Firewire, but still don't know how to use it to help.

    If you just wish to make a duplicate of one hard drive to another hard drive in the same G5, then do this:
    Clone using Restore Option of Disk Utility
    Open Disk Utility from the Utilities folder.
    Select the destination volume from the left side list.
    Click on the Restore tab in the DU main window.
    Check the box labeled Erase destination.
    Select the destination volume from the left side list and drag it to the Destination entry field.
    Select the source volume from the left side list and drag it to the Source entry field.
    Double-check you got it right, then click on the Restore button.
    Destination means the second internal drive. Source means the internal startup drive.

  • A few questions about Patone colors

    I have a few questions about patone colors since this is the first time I use them. I want to use them to create a letterhead and business cards in two colors.
    1)
    I do understand that the uncoated is more washed out than the coated patone colors. I heard that this is because the way paper absorbs the inkt. This is why the same inkt results in different colors on different paper (right?). My question is why is the patone uncoated black so much different than normal black (c=0 m=0 y=0 k=100) or rich black:
    When I print a normal document with cmyk, I can get pretty dark black colors. Why is it that I cannot have that dark black color with patone colors? Even text documents printed on a cheap printer can get a darker color than the Patone color. It just looks way too grey for me.
    2) For a first mockup, I want to print the patone colors as cmyk (since I put like 10 different colors on a page for fast comparison). I know that these cmyk colors differ from the patone colors and that I cannot get a 100% representation. But is there a way to convert patone to cmyk values?
    I hope that some of you can help me out with my questions.
    Thanks.

    You can get Pantone's CMYK tints in Illustrator, (Swatches Panel > Open Swatch Library > Color Books > PANTONE+ Color Bridge Coated or Uncoated) but in my view, what's the point?  If you're printing to a digital printer, just use RGB (HSB) or CMYK. Personally, I never use Pantone's CMYK so-called "equivalents."
    Pantone colors are all mixed pigmented inks, many of which fluoresce beyond the gamut limits of RGB and especially CMYK. The original Pantone Matching System (PMS) was created for the printing industry. It outlined pigmented ink formulations for each of its colors.
    Most digital printers (laser or inkjet) use CMYK. The CMYK color gamut is MUCH SMALLER than what many mixed inks, printed on either coated or uncoated papers can deliver. When you specify non-coated Pantone ink in AI, according to Pantone's conversion tables, AI tries to "approximate" what that color will look like on an uncoated sheet, using CMYK. -- In my opinion, this has little relevance to real-world conditions, and is to be avoided in most situations.
    If your project is going to be printed on a printing press with spot Pantone inks, then by all means, use Pantone colors. But don't trust the screen colors; rather get a Pantone swatch book and look at the actual inks on both coated and uncoated papers, according to the stock you will use on the press.
    With the printing industry rapidly dwindling in favor of the web and inkjet printers, Pantone has attempted to extend its relevance beyond the pull-date by publishing (in books and in software alliances, with such as Adobe) its old PMS inks, and their supposed LAB and CMYK equivalents. I say "supposed" because again, RGB monitors and CMYK inks can never be literally equivalent to many Pantone inks. But if you're going to print your project on a printing press, Pantone inks are still very relevant as "spot colors."
    I also set my AI Preferences > Appearance of Black to both Display All Blacks Accurately, and Output All Blacks Accurately. The only exception to this might be when printing on a digital printer, where there should be no registration issues.
    Rich black in AI is a screen phenomenon, unless in Prefs > Appearance of Black, you also specify "Output All Inks As Rich Black," -- something I would NEVER do if outputting for an actual printing press. I always set my blacks in AI to "Output All Blacks Acurately" when outputting for a press. If you fail to do this, then on the press you will see any minor registration problems, with C, M, and Y peeking out, especially around black type.  UGH!

  • Some questions about importing HTML files

    Hi, folks
    Let's suppose we want to import a pack of HTML files formatted in HTML5 wit's it's CSS into a double-oriented folio. A couple or three questions about that, please:
    1. Is there a limit for a reasonable quantity of HTML files I can import into a folio? I mean.. 100 would be way too much, for instance?
    2. These HTML files could be navigated and referenced from inside TOC-pages made in InDesign,right? (navto://..., I gues?)
    2. Will it be possible, by means of HTML adaptative design techniques, to treat both orientations (vertical and horizontal) as different viewports or screen sizes so that the design adapts for instance the column width with its CSS?
    3. That said, will the InDesign final app. respect that adaptative CSS rules?
    I am asking this because we are looking for a way to inject big quantities of content with a very similar design into our application in a really fast and automatizable way and I have the suspicion* that importing HTML5 preformated CSS files could be the a very good and simple alternative to importing XML into InDesign templates as we start out content as tagged almost-html files.
    Thanks a lot
    Gustavo Sánchez (Posting from Madrid)

    I assume you are asking about using HTML articles.
    1. There is no limit beyond simply keeping things reasonable.
    2. Yes. Just use navto://articlename
    3. Yes. I've used min-width of 768 and max width of 1024 to control it.
    4. InDesign does not enter into any of this with the exception of using the folio builder panel. Everything else is done in Dreamweaver or whatever program you decide to use for the article.
    If you want to restrict the HTML articles to one orientation or the other, use the _h and _v suffixes.

  • Question about ERMS push

    Hi Guru,
    I am prototyping the ERMS push solution in CRM7 and have some questions about the solution SAP help provided.
    Below is the detail about ERMS push:
    Here the e-mail is first handled by the e-mail pull mechanism: it is converted into a
    SAPoffice mail and analyzed by ERMS to find out more details about the mail (like language and certain keywords).
    Then the mail (including the additional information from the ERMS analysis) is transferred to the
    CMS (Communication Management Software). The CMS determines the appropriate agent team and
    dispatches the mail via the push process to an available agent of that team.
    Below is the sap help link:
    http://help.sap.com/saphelp_crm70/helpdata/EN/0e/6a22b86821468691bd5abb51dfd81e/content.htm
    I have below questions about the solution in the help link:
    1. It mentioned about the email profile (set the agent inbox as email provider) and I changed the u201Cdefaultu201D profile delivered by sap. I setup the rule policy according to the help and assigned it in the service manager profile. The purpose of ERMS push is to push email to CMS instead of sending to agent inbox using ERMS. Which business role should this email profile be assigned to? Is it IC_agent?
    2. The help also mentioned about setup u201CERMS_ACTIONu201D as communication system ID in CRMM_BCB_ADM. Does this ID need to be added in the CMS profile? If so, which business role should this CMS profile be assigned to? Is it IC_Agent?
    3. The ERMS uses workflow WS00200001. After the email is pushed to CMS, what status should the workflow be, in progress or complete? Also does it suppose to have agent assigned in the workflow task?
    4. After the CMS pushes the email back to CRM, it will be a pop up for agent to accept or reject. Will it create an interaction record once the agent clicks the accept?
    It would be great if you could shed some light on this.
    Thanks in advance!
    Zhi Jie Kong
    Edited by: Zhijie Kong on Apr 28, 2011 4:32 PM
    Edited by: Zhijie Kong on Apr 28, 2011 4:47 PM

    Hello Zhijie,
    Let me see if I can help address some of your questions.
    1) It doesn't matter which business role you use. You can copy IC_AGENT for example. The important thing is, as Mariusz mentions in this thread, [ERMS email push: problem with CAD and transfer;,your E-Mail profile must be set for E-Mail Provider = 2 (Agent Inbox).
    2) No, this ID itself does not need to be added to any business role (as I assume it is hardcoded in the SAP workflow as Mariusz mentions).
    3) From what I remember, the ERMS Push emails are not set to complete by the system, and therefore can still get inadvertantly routed to agents! I recommend to have a second rule in your Rule Modeler policy to route the ERMS Push emails to a special, separate queue where you can close them out easily without worrying about them getting assigned to any agents!
    4) Yes, the email will arrive like a phone call with the accept/reject buttons flashing (though it will show as an email, not a phone call). And yes, when the agent accepts an Interaction Record will be created by the system automatically.
